A Global Certificate Course in Sensor Systems provides comprehensive training in the design, implementation, and application of various sensor technologies. The curriculum covers a wide range of sensor types, including optical sensors, MEMS sensors, and chemical sensors, equipping students with practical skills in data acquisition and signal processing.
Learning outcomes typically include a deep understanding of sensor principles, proficiency in sensor integration techniques, and the ability to analyze and interpret sensor data. Students gain hands-on experience through practical projects, often involving embedded systems and IoT applications, enhancing their problem-solving capabilities within the field of instrumentation.
The duration of a Global Certificate Course in Sensor Systems can vary, ranging from a few weeks for intensive programs to several months for more in-depth learning experiences. The specific duration will depend on the institution and the chosen program's scope, covering topics such as calibration, signal conditioning, and sensor networking.
